9. SPECIFICATIONS
9-1. Parameters
a) Frequency Coverage: All amateur bands 1.8-29.7MHz
b) Power Output: 1500W PEP or continuous carrier, no mode limit.
In continuous carrier modes (RTTY etc.) for transmissions longer than 15 minutes (up to several
hours depending on ambient temperature), the optional auxiliary fan must be mounted.
c) Intermodulation Distortion: Better than 35dB below rated PEP output.
d) Hum and noise: Better than 35dB below rated output.
e) Harmonics Output Suppression: Better than 50dB below rated output.
f) Input and Output Impedances:
• nominal value: 50 Ohm unbalanced, UHF (SO239) type connectors;
• input circuit: broadband, VSWR less than 1.3:1, 1.8-30MHz continuously (no tunings, no
switching);
• bypass path VSWR less than 1.1:1, 1.8-30MHz continuously;
